Leonore Middleton and Students

Leonore Middleton and Students | Photograph | Wisconsin Historical Society
Leonore Judkins Middleton showing a book to three young Japanese men. An iron kettle is sitting on a stove in the background. On the reverse of the print is written: "Taken at Hagin's one Sun. a.m. I am showing our album of pictures." Fred E. Hagin was a missionary of the Disciples of Christ Church in Japan.

Forest and Leonore Middleton lived in Yokohama and taught in Tokyo from 1920 until they were evacuated to the United States following the earthquake of September 1, 1923.
